NORFOLK ISLAND.

EVICTED ISLANDERS' TROUBLES. Sydney, July 1. Mr Quintal, from Norfolk lslaml, laid before the State Governor papers in Mipport of tliu plea of a limuber' of evicted islanders that liicir holdings were given them by Queen Victoria in IS3II.

The most important document is one from Governor DeuiSon to Sir George Grey, sent when tile. Island was being settled, it withdraws the suggestion to send nu officer to regulate the allotment of land to the families, as the Is> landers themselves have placed a magistrate in authority who could do it. Governor Denison says he lias directed .Mi-. Grcgorie, after retaining a few reserves for public purposes, to divide ihe whole Island among new-comers. "The object in so doing," he States, "is to check any attempt which might lie made on the part of the inhabitants of the Australian colonies to establish themselves on the Island. It is eSsenl.ial that the land should be transferred to the new comers ill such ;' manner as di give them the right to deal with- it as their own. Legislative interference from colonial Governments should be kept out." Instructions were given Lieutenant Grcgorie to .set aside a little public land and glebe. The remainder should be handed over to the different heads of families."
